Tex. Elec. Code § 31.125

COUNTY WEBSITE

Added by Acts 2019, 86th Leg., R.S., Ch. 1052 (H.B. 933), Sec. 4, eff

(a) The county officer responsible for administering elections shall post on the county's Internet website contact information for the county election office including:

(1) the street address and zip code;

(2) the mailing address if different from the address provided in Subdivision (1);

(3) telephone number;

(4) facsimile number; and

(5) e-mail address.

(b) For each polling place located in the county, the county shall post on the county's Internet website:

(1) the name of the building in which the polling place is located, if available;

(2) the street address and zip code of the polling place; and

(3) the days and hours of voting at each location.

(c) This section applies only to a county that maintains an Internet website.
